





Myanmar is a country which cultivates and produces various beans and pulses. Since they gain the good demand annually, buyers and sellers are working hard at Bayintnaung warehouse and whole sale center in Yangon region.
At lower Myanmar, green grams and black grams are mainly cultivated and pigeon pea is in upper Myanmar.
Chairman, Bayintnaung Commodity Exchange Center, Dr. Myo Lwin said "The yielding ranges about 700,000 tons for black grams, about 500,000 tons for green grams and about 200,000 tons for pigeon pea. The other various beans are yielded also. I believe that this year produced beans and pulses will meet the standards of the past years as they the getting the good price. It fetches around 190,000 Kyats for a bag of pigeon pea and black grams this year. But green grams (Shwewah) got the highest price. "
He continued that Myanmar beans and pulses got much foreign interest as they are meeting the good quality with less chemical residues. That’s why, the export business is getting improved.
Black gram and pigeon pea are mainly exported to India and green grams to EU countries and China.
Counsellor, MPBSMA, Soe Win Maung said "The exports reach to the million tons. The number of foreign exports reached a record of 1.2 to 1.5 million tons when looking back at the past ten years. In 2020-21 fiscal year, we can see that it could export up to 2 millions tons. They are significantly increased."
It is learn that, when putting collaborative efforts between the departments and organizations, exports volumes and foreign market penetration will achieved more.
